Typically, you can send a letter of intent to hiring managers or recruiters at a company … polyploidy in crop improvementWebDefinition of a Home School. In order to legally provide for their child’s education at home and meet North Carolina compulsory attendance laws parents must file a Notice of Intent to Home School (General Statute 115C-563 (a)). The Division’s school year runs July 1 and ends June 30. Notice of Intent's may be submitted or filed July - April. polyplex share holding patternWebThe “Notice of Intent to Offset” tells you that you have a delinquent debt and part or all of your federal payments will be seized by the government.
